Tel Aviv-based Sosa, a tech innovation hub, has eyes on a global expansion and bringing its revolutionary concept to London.
The business, which also opened in New York earlier this year, was set up by 25 tech entrepreneurs in 2013 to create a network of start-ups, entrepreneurs, corporations and investors to do business in one place.
Only 25% of the company’s revenue is from renting space and the remainder from corporate membership with Sosa working to bring together the members of differing sizes to do deals.
Uzi Scheffer, chief executive said: “Sosa is a platform that connects innovators. We have the physical space which is very important where are partners and members meet and interact but most of our activity is beyond space.
"We are running a global network of tech innovation and our hubs that are a second home to members and partners to come and engage with innovation.”
